SI5338B-B06415-GM belongs to the category of integrated circuits (ICs).
It is commonly used in electronic devices for clock generation and distribution.
SI5338B-B06415-GM is available in a small form factor package, typically a QFN (Quad Flat No-leads) package.
The essence of SI5338B-B06415-GM lies in its ability to generate and distribute accurate clock signals within electronic systems.

SI5338B-B06415-GM operates by taking an input reference clock and generating multiple output clocks with programmable frequencies. It utilizes advanced PLL (Phase-Locked Loop) and clock distribution techniques to ensure precise timing synchronization within the system.
In communication equipment, SI5338B-B06415-GM can be used to generate clock signals for data transmission, synchronization, and signal processing modules.
For data storage systems, this IC can provide accurate timing signals for read/write operations, data transfer, and error correction processes.
In industrial automation devices, SI5338B-B06415-GM can be utilized to synchronize various control modules, sensors, and actuators, ensuring precise timing in critical operations.
This product can be employed in test and measurement instruments to generate stable clock signals for accurate data acquisition, signal analysis, and waveform generation.
In audio and video equipment, SI5338B-B06415-GM can be used to generate clock signals for audio/video processing, synchronization, and timing recovery.

Q: What is the maximum frequency that SI5338B-B06415-GM can generate? A: SI5338B-B06415-GM can generate clock frequencies up to 800 MHz.
Q: Can this IC operate with a supply voltage of 5 V? A: No, SI5338B-B06415-GM requires a supply voltage between 2.5 V and 3.3 V.
Q: What are the available output formats supported by this IC? A: SI5338B-B06415-GM supports LVCMOS, LVDS, HCSL, and LVPECL output formats.
Q: Is it possible to synchronize multiple SI5338B-B06415-GM devices together? A: Yes, multiple devices can be synchronized using the built-in synchronization features of SI5338B-B06415-GM.
Q: Can I program the output frequencies of this IC on-the-fly? A: Yes, SI5338B-B06415-GM allows for real-time programming of output frequencies through its control interface.
